怎么把txt改成js

怎么把txt改成js

把txt文件转换为js文件的方法有很多种,包括手动修改文件扩展名、使用文本编辑器、或编写脚本来进行转换。以下是详细步骤:

  1. 手动修改文件扩展名:这是一种简单直接的方法,适合少量文件。
  2. 使用文本编辑器:适合需要编辑文件内容的场景。
  3. 编写脚本进行批量转换:适合需要处理大量文件的情况。

接下来,我将详细介绍这些方法,并提供一些实际操作的示例和注意事项。

一、手动修改文件扩展名

方法介绍

手动修改文件扩展名是一种最简单的方式,只需要通过文件管理器将.txt文件扩展名改为.js即可。

操作步骤

  1. 打开文件管理器,找到需要转换的.txt文件。
  2. 右键点击文件,选择“重命名”。
  3. 将文件的扩展名从.txt改为.js
  4. 保存修改。

注意事项

  • 确保文件扩展名可见:在某些操作系统中,文件扩展名默认是隐藏的,需要在文件夹选项中将其显示出来。
  • 如果文件内容本身不是JavaScript代码,改名后可能仍无法执行,需要先编辑内容。

二、使用文本编辑器

方法介绍

使用文本编辑器可以直接打开.txt文件,然后将其另存为.js文件,同时可以对文件内容进行编辑,确保其符合JavaScript语法。

操作步骤

  1. 打开一个文本编辑器,如Visual Studio Code、Sublime Text或Notepad++。
  2. 使用文本编辑器打开需要转换的.txt文件。
  3. 编辑文件内容,使其符合JavaScript语法(如果需要)。
  4. 点击“文件”菜单,选择“另存为”。
  5. 在文件名中将扩展名改为.js,然后保存。

注意事项

  • 确保文件内容符合JavaScript语法:如果文件内容不符合JavaScript语法,改名后文件仍然无法执行。
  • 使用支持语法高亮的编辑器:这可以帮助你更容易地编辑和验证JavaScript代码。

三、编写脚本进行批量转换

方法介绍

对于需要批量转换的场景,可以编写脚本来自动完成这一过程。可以使用诸如Python、Shell等脚本语言。

操作步骤

使用Python脚本

  1. 安装Python环境。
  2. 编写如下Python脚本:

import os

指定需要转换的目录

directory = 'path/to/your/txt/files'

遍历目录中的所有文件

for filename in os.listdir(directory):

# 检查文件扩展名

if filename.endswith('.txt'):

# 构建新文件名

new_filename = filename.replace('.txt', '.js')

# 重命名文件

os.rename(os.path.join(directory, filename), os.path.join(directory, new_filename))

  1. 运行脚本。

使用Shell脚本

  1. 打开终端。
  2. 编写如下Shell脚本:

#!/bin/bash

指定需要转换的目录

directory="path/to/your/txt/files"

遍历目录中的所有文件

for filename in "$directory"/*.txt; do

# 构建新文件名

new_filename="${filename%.txt}.js"

# 重命名文件

mv "$filename" "$new_filename"

done

  1. 运行脚本。

注意事项

  • 备份文件:在批量操作之前,建议先备份文件,以防出现错误。
  • 脚本权限:确保脚本有执行权限(对于Shell脚本,可以使用chmod +x script_name.sh命令赋予执行权限)。

四、编辑和验证JavaScript代码

方法介绍

在完成文件扩展名的修改后,需要确保文件内容符合JavaScript语法,并进行必要的测试和验证。

操作步骤

  1. 使用支持JavaScript的文本编辑器打开.js文件。
  2. 编辑文件内容,确保其符合JavaScript语法。
  3. 使用浏览器或Node.js环境进行测试,确保代码能够正确执行。

注意事项

  • 语法检查:使用编辑器的语法检查功能,帮助发现和修复语法错误。
  • 调试工具:使用浏览器的开发者工具或Node.js的调试工具,帮助调试代码。

五、推荐工具

在项目团队管理过程中,选择合适的管理系统可以提高效率和协作效果。这里推荐两个系统:

  1. 研发项目管理系统PingCode:适用于研发项目的管理,提供丰富的功能和灵活的配置,支持敏捷开发、任务管理等。
  2. 通用项目协作软件Worktile:适用于各种类型的项目管理,提供任务分配、进度跟踪、团队协作等功能,操作简便,界面友好。

PingCode的特点

  • 敏捷开发支持:提供丰富的敏捷开发工具,如看板、冲刺管理等。
  • 自定义工作流:支持自定义工作流,适应各种项目管理需求。
  • 数据分析:提供详细的数据分析和报表功能,帮助管理者做出数据驱动的决策。

Worktile的特点

  • 任务管理:支持任务的创建、分配、跟踪和完成,帮助团队高效协作。
  • 团队协作:提供讨论区、文件共享等功能,促进团队成员之间的沟通和协作。
  • 进度跟踪:提供项目进度跟踪和甘特图功能,帮助管理者实时了解项目进展。

通过以上方法和工具,可以高效地将.txt文件转换为.js文件,并进行必要的编辑和管理,确保代码质量和项目进展。希望这些内容能对你有所帮助。

相关问答FAQs:

1. 如何将文本文件(.txt)转换为JavaScript文件(.js)?

将文本文件转换为JavaScript文件是一种常见的需求。以下是一种简单的方法来实现这一目标:

  • 首先,打开您的文本文件(.txt)。
  • 然后,将文本复制到一个新的空白JavaScript文件(.js)中。
  • 接下来,根据您的需求,添加必要的JavaScript语法和逻辑。
  • 最后,将新的JavaScript文件保存,并将其用作JavaScript代码的一部分。

请注意,将文本文件直接更改为JavaScript文件并不会自动使其运行为JavaScript代码。您需要根据自己的需求,在JavaScript文件中添加适当的语法和逻辑。

2. 我如何将一个文本文件中的内容作为字符串嵌入到JavaScript代码中?

如果您希望将文本文件中的内容作为字符串嵌入到JavaScript代码中,可以按照以下步骤操作:

  • 首先,打开您的文本文件(.txt)。
  • 然后,将文本复制到一个新的空白JavaScript文件(.js)中。
  • 接下来,在JavaScript文件中使用双引号或单引号将文本包裹起来,以将其转换为字符串。例如:var myString = "这是我的文本内容"。
  • 最后,将新的JavaScript文件保存,并将其用作JavaScript代码的一部分。

请注意,这种方法只适用于将文本内容作为字符串嵌入到JavaScript代码中,而不会对其进行任何处理或解析。

3. 如何在JavaScript中读取文本文件的内容?

要在JavaScript中读取文本文件的内容,可以使用以下步骤:

  • 首先,创建一个XMLHttpRequest对象,用于与服务器进行通信。
  • 然后,使用该对象的open()方法来打开文件。指定文件的路径和名称。
  • 接下来,使用该对象的send()方法发送请求。
  • 最后,在回调函数中使用该对象的responseText属性来获取文本文件的内容。

请注意,这种方法仅适用于在服务器上运行的JavaScript代码,因为浏览器的安全策略不允许直接读取本地文件系统上的文件。如果您想在本地环境中读取文本文件的内容,可以考虑使用HTML5的File API或通过上传文件来实现。

文章包含AI辅助创作,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/3512120

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部